K6SB: how to turn off output when hit E-stop?

  • Hello. Messing w/ robot at work. We have external turntable turned on/off by robot. If the turntable is running the only way to turn it off (that i know of) is to turn off the individual output via the program . For safety reason would like it to to turn off, and reset to "0", when hit E-stop.

    Is there a way to do this? Was hoping some buried setting in the controller.

  • "why not hardwire it so that activated EStop kills it regardless of output state?"


    This is not recommended. Yes it will stop the table (unless the table has a brake the inertia will keep it moving), however this does not turn off the robot output. If you reset the e-stop the table will start turning.


    The CIO can not be used for safety, however if you want to make it safer, you will have to edit your jobs to pulse the output and edit the CIO to hold the output on until the sweep is complete and no e-stop is pressed (ERC does not monitor e-stop condition, you'll have to use the servo on signal). As well you will have to stop someone from forcing the output on in teach.


    Hope your not in Canada with this cell. After doing a modification like this you will have to have a new Pre-start review and the ERC will fail because it is not dual channel.
